In this review of the adidas Mens Amplimove Training shoe, the bottom line is simple: these are versatile, forefoot-focused trainers aimed at people who want a stable, breathable shoe for HIIT and gym sessions. The single biggest reason to buy is the combination of a lightweight mesh upper and a sculpted Vis-Tech EVA midsole that delivers a comfortable step-in feel without excess bulk. The review highlights how the shoe balances traction and responsiveness for short, intense efforts while offering a snug, adjustable fit for confident footwork.
Key Features
- Forefoot focus: The design emphasizes the forefoot for quick transitions and agility during HIIT and cross-training work.
- Snug fit: Adjustable laces provide a secure, locked-in feel so feet stay stable through lateral moves.
- Mesh upper: A textile and synthetic mesh upper keeps air flowing and keeps the shoe lightweight for fast sessions.
- Lightweight cushioning: The sculpted Vis-Tech EVA midsole gives a comfortable, responsive step-in feel without adding unnecessary weight.
- High traction: A multidirectional rubber outsole supplies grip on gym floors and other training surfaces to reduce slips.
Who It's For
The Amplimove is best for men who do a lot of HIIT, circuit training, or gym-based workouts where quick footwork and forefoot responsiveness matter. It suits athletes who prefer a lower, more agile platform rather than a heavily cushioned running shoe and who value breathability and a lightweight build.
Those who need maximum long-distance running cushioning, a roomier toe box, or have a history of needing very wide volumes should consider other models. Also, buyers who are uncertain about fit are advised to try them on, as customer feedback varies between true to size and a tighter fit.
Pros & Cons
Pros
- Good overall comfort from the Vis-Tech EVA midsole for training sessions and short runs.
- Breathable mesh upper keeps feet cool during high-intensity work.
- Reliable traction from the multidirectional rubber outsole for varied gym movements.
- Attractive looks and solid perceived quality represent good value for money.
Cons
- Fit can be inconsistent for some users, with a number finding them a bit tight across the forefoot.
- Not intended as a primary long-distance running shoe due to the forefoot training focus.

Frequently Asked Questions
Are these good for running?
They work well for short runs and tempo efforts, but they are built primarily for HIIT and cross-training rather than long-distance running.
How does the sizing run?
Sizing is mixed in customer feedback; many find them true to size but some report a tighter fit, so trying a pair on is recommended.
Is the shoe breathable?
Yes, the textile and synthetic mesh upper provides solid airflow and helps keep the shoe lightweight during intense sessions.
